Free Eye Check-Up on Children’s Day
On November 14, 2024, Children’s Day, the Trust held a free eye check-up camp. Many children and older people got their eyes tested. Some were given glasses for free. The event helped people take care of their eyes and see better, especially those who cannot afford regular check-ups.
Warm Clothes and Cultural Program
On January 12, 2025, Swami Vivekananda’s birthday, the Trust gave out warm clothes to poor people in Netra Khand village. A fun cultural event was also held. Songs, dance, and happy moments made the day special. The trust helped people stay warm and feel cared for in the cold winter.

Opening of Shyamsundar Al Amin Mission School
On February 9, 2025, Shyamsundar Al Amin Mission School started its journey. The Trust opened the school to help children who don’t get the chance to study. The opening day was full of happiness. This school will help many children build a better life through learning.
